Four days after the court acquitted former RJD MP Rajesh Ranjan alias Pappu Yadav on charges of killing CPI-M leader Ajit Sarkar, he was formally released from jail here Tuesday, police officials said.
Citing lack of evidence, the Patna High Court last Friday acquitted Yadav in the case related to Sarkar's murder.
Left Front parties in Bihar last Saturday had urged the CBI to appeal in the Supreme Court against the acquittal.
"Yadav was released from the high security Beur Jail here," a police official said.
Hundreds of Yadav's supporters had gathered outside the jail Tuesday morning. They shouted slogans in his favour and distributed sweets after he was released.
Yadav's wife and former MP Ranjita Ranjan and several RJD and Congress leaders were present at the time his release.
Sarkar was killed May 14, 1998, while returning from a meeting of party workers in Purnea.
A division bench of Patna High Court Justice V.N. Singh and Justice K.K. Lal set aside the February 2008 conviction of Yadav and co-accused Rajan Tiwari and Anil Kumar Yadav. The high court acquitted all three of all charges in the case.
